Search Marginalia
The thousands of marginalia entries can be searched in full text by entering one or more keywords. As some marginalia have a vessel name, this can also be used as a selection criteria. To further decrease the number of results, it is possible to set a time frame. Selection can lead to one or more results. Each result can be clicked on, invoking the browse page on the exact position in the original Daily Journal.
